For my card today, I wanted to color this image called Le Chapeaux, but I like Mary. She’s beautiful, and so much fun to color. I used my Prismacolor pencils on her, and Distress Inks on the background. Before I worked on the background colors, I clear embossed the Flourish stamp in the corners (can’t really see).
For the frame, I started with dark cardstock and cut, emboss with Spellbinders Wizard, remove the center. With the acrylic paint dabber’s, lightly cover brown paper, then use a sanding block and lightly sand to show the embellishments on the frame. So I could get more of a distressed look, I used my finger and the dabber’s then lightly rubbed here and there, do the same with the gold dabber. Add your ribbon and pearl, then assemble as shown.

Supplies:
Stamps: E2454 – Le Chapeaux, G3354 – Flourish – Just For Fun Rubber Stamps.
Spellbinders: S5-005 Decorative Frames.
Cardstock: Chocolate Chip, Whisper White – Stampin’ Up!
Stamp Pads: Weathered Wood, Vintage Photo, Tattered Rose, Antique Linen, Embossing Ink –Distress Ink – Eclectic Paperie.
Misc.: Prismacolor Pencils, Clear Embossing Powder – Stampin’ Up! Snow Cap, Gold Acrylic Paint Dabber Ranger – Eclectic Paperie. KAISER Pearls – Flourishes.
